What's in the price
The hospital facility fee for CPT 55700. The doctor, anesthesia and lab work usually bill separately.
Cash vs. insured
Cash is what you pay without insurance. With insurance you pay a share of the negotiated rate, which can be higher than cash. You may ask for the cash price.
What to say on the phone
"I'd like the self-pay price for CPT 55700, in writing, and whether it covers facility, physician and anesthesia."
About prostate biopsy
CPT 55700 is a needle biopsy of the prostate, usually guided by ultrasound through the rectum (or through the skin of the perineum), taking twelve or more tissue samples to check for cancer after an elevated PSA or an abnormal exam. It takes 15 to 20 minutes, typically with local anesthesia.
What the price covers
The hospital's price is the facility fee for the procedure room, ultrasound and supplies. The urologist, the ultrasound guidance (76872) and the pathology for each sample are billed separately. Pathology on twelve cores can cost more than the biopsy itself, so ask how it is billed. An MRI-fusion biopsy uses additional codes.
Why prices vary
Many urologists perform prostate biopsies in their own office, where the total is often far below a hospital's facility fee. Hospital prices within a metro area vary several times.
Questions to ask
- What is the self-pay price for 55700, plus ultrasound guidance and pathology?
- Is pathology billed per core or as one charge?
- Can the biopsy be done in the urologist's office?
